+::: {.alert .alert-warning}
+**NOTE:** This module has been deprecated. Its functionality has been
+moved to other modules, see the mod_invites documentation for details.
+:::
+
+
+This module allows admins and users to create invitations suitable for sharing
+to potential new users/contacts.
+
+User invitations can be created through the "New Invite" ad-hoc command. An overview
+of the semantics and protocol can be found at [modernxmpp.org/client/invites](https://docs.modernxmpp.org/client/invites/).
+
+This module depends on mod_invites to actually create and store the invitation tokens.
+
+# Configuration
+
+To allow users to join your server through invitations, you must
+enable mod_register_ibr and set allow_registration = true, and then
+also set `registration_invite_only = true` to restrict registration.
+
+| Name                     | Description                                                                       | Default |
+|--------------------------|-----------------------------------------------------------------------------------|---------|
+| registration_invite_only | Whether registration attempts without an invite token should be blocked           | true    |
+| allow_user_invites       | Whether existing users should be allowed to invite new users to register accounts | true    |
+
+## Example: Invite-only registration
+``` {.lua}
+-- To allow invitation through a token, mod_register
+allow_registration = true
+registration_invite_only = true
+```
+
+## Example: Open registration
+
+This setup allows completely open registration, even without
+an invite token.
+
+``` {.lua}
+allow_registration = true
+registration_invite_only = false
+```
+
+## Invite creation permissions
+
+To allow existing users of your server to send invitation links that
+allow new people to join your server, you can set `allow_user_invites = true`.
+
+If you do not wish users to invite other users to create accounts on your
+server, set `allow_user_invites = false`. They will still be able to send
+contact invites, but new contacts will be required to register an account
+on a different server.
+
+# Usage
+
+Users can use the "New Invite" ad-hoc command through their client.
+
+Admins can create registration links using prosodyctl, e.g.
+
+```
+prosodyctl mod_easy_invite example.com generate
+```
+
+# Compatibility
+
+0.11 and later.
